**Ticket: Report exports shift timestamps by one day near DST boundaries**

Exports from Ledgerleaf render dates using the server's local zone instead of the workspace's configured zone, so rows near daylight-saving transitions land on the wrong day. Fix converts all timestamps to the workspace zone at render time and adds regression fixtures for both spring and autumn transitions. Future maintainers: keep those fixtures intact. The fix first ships in the build identified below.

build token for tafof-hahog: htk14_fe492092fe5548

### Checklist: Inventory reconciliation job (Larkspool release)

Before sign-off, confirm the reconciliation job for the Tindervale warehouse feed completed without orphaned SKUs. The job now runs in two passes: a dry-run diff against the Copperhall ledger, then the committed merge. If the diff exceeds fifty rows, halt and flag in the sync notes rather than forcing the merge. Verify the retry queue drained fully — last week it stalled at the dedupe stage. Record the build token for this run directly below.

build token for bajop-kafop: htk3_064

## Changed defaults

Heads up: the Ledgerline tax-rate lookup cache now defaults to a 15-minute TTL instead of 24 hours. Turns out rates in the Veldt County sandbox were going stale mid-demo, which was embarrassing. Eviction is now LRU rather than FIFO, and the cache warms on boot. If you're reviewing, check that nothing hardcodes the old TTL. The new defaults land as follows.

deployment values, bajop-taweg:
holwyn:
  log_level: debug
  metrics_host: metrics.holwyn.zemvarsys.internal
  pool_size: 32